You might feel some discomfort for a while when your dental braces are initially put on and when they are readjusted. It will certainly take a little time to obtain used to your braces and they can bother your lips and cheeks. If this happens, a relief wax can be applied to your braces.

Jaw surgical procedure (or orthognathic surgical procedure) may be needed when there are significant distinctions in the size or setting of the top and lower jaws.


An orthodontist is a dental practitioner educated to identify, prevent, and treat teeth and jaw irregularities. Orthodontists function with people of all ages, from kids to adults.

If you have a major underbite or overbite, you may require orthognathic surgery (additionally called orthodontic surgical treatment) to lengthen or shorten your jaw. Orthodontists make use of cables, surgical screws, or plates to sustain your jaw bone.
